Rachael and Grace are the partners of this small animal practice based in the up and coming town of Sittingbourne and they are looking for an enthusiastic and friendly veterinary surgeon to join the team!

In return, they offer:

  • Competitive salary
  • £1500 CPD allowance per annum
  • Enhanced annual leave of 28 days including bank holidays rising to 33 days including bank holidays after 2 full years’ service
  • Contributory pension scheme
  • Paid memberships (RCVS, BSAVA, VDS)
  • No OOHs
  • Exclusive company discounts including with High Street retailers and restaurants

The practice is purpose built and based inside a busy Pets at Home store. There is lots of free onsite parking and being based in Sittingbourne, you are perfectly located for direct transport links into central London but also to be able to make the most of the beautiful Kent countryside and south coast!

Rachael, who qualified in 2006, has over 10 years’ experience in small animal practices and hospitals. Sittingbourne’s other onsite partner is Grace, an experienced RVC veterinary surgeon, who has a keen interest in surgery. After working together for a number of years at another practice within the group, Rachael and Grace made the decision to open their own surgery last year.

You would be joining an extremely friendly and supportive team made up of 1 full time vet, 1 veterinary nurse, 1 student veterinary nurse, 2 veterinary care assistants and 2 receptionists. The practice also benefits from the expertise of an orthopaedic surgeon who regularly visits and who is happy to share his knowledge and experience of orthopaedic, soft tissue and ophthalmology surgery. This is a fantastic opportunity for an ambitious vet to join a welcoming team and develop their career as the practice grows.

Due to the experience within the existing team, the practice can consider applications from vets of all levels. This is a full time rota with a weekend rota and occasional sole charge.
